What You'll Do:

Seeking a mid‑level AI Cyber Defense Engineer (Contractor) to support the Cyber Threat Interdiction team. The contractor will collaborate with engineering and a cross-functional threat interdiction team, building secure, cost‑efficient AI workflows and prototype solutions that advance the bank's cyber defense mission.

This role is well‑suited for someone with hands‑on AWS Bedrock experience, solid data engineering or data science foundations, and an interest in applying AI capabilities to cyber security use cases.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Assist in designing, building, and testing AI experiments leveraging AWS Bedrock and external lab environments, including model selection, prompting strategies, and orchestration patterns.
  • Develop AI and MCP‑related code using secure practices to minimize risks related to model context sharing and tool invocation.
  • Implement and maintain human‑in‑the‑loop processes to ensure responsible oversight of AI and agent workflows.
  • Support data preparation, pipeline construction, and cost‑monitoring tasks to ensure experiments run within allocated usage budgets.
  • Apply cyber security knowledge to help shape experiments that support threat detection, interdiction, and operational security goals.
  • Document experiment configurations, testing outcomes, risks, and recommended next steps.
  • Contribute to reusable templates, runbooks, and guardrails that help the team scale its AI experimentation safely.
